Art therapy involves the use of creative techniques such as drawing, painting, collage, coloring, or sculpting to help people express themselves artistically and examine the psychological and emotional undertones in their art. With the guidance of a credentialed art therapist, clients can “decode” the nonverbal messages, symbols, and metaphors often found in these art forms, which should lead to a better understanding of their feelings and behavior so they can move on to resolve deeper issues.

She grew up in a sculptor school where her daddy was the director. So she was surrounded by art starting from earliest childhood. After her father was retired she started her own professional way by visiting the wood sculptors school. After successfully finishing her apprenticeship she studied Egyptology, Biology and Pedagogic of Art. During her studies she discovered her talent to empathize into the mood and into the mental state of the artist during their creative process. This set the next block to deal with art therapy. Many years she worked as a lecturer for fine arts until she focussed more onto her own creative process, also by learning new techniques as glass- and bronce casting and glass blowing.

Male cast-bronze

Male cast-bronze

Its an archaic experience to do bronze casting. The red hot bronze can be heatenend outside in a gas kiln. The technique is called dead-mold casting, the negative is made of 10 layers of zircar mold-mix, it needs a lot of patience because every layer has to be added uniformly and must be absolutely dry before the next layer will be added. At the end you burn the mold, the wax drops out completely and the mold is hard like an egg-shell. The advantage is that you can create complicated forms with undercuts and you don´t need a multi-piece negative.
